For every 1/4 cup (45g) of dry brown jasmine rice you increase or decrease the carbs by 34 grams.Adjusting the amount of rice either increases or decreases the amount of carbs. Rice is the main source of carbohydrate in this honey sesame chicken and rice recipe. So go ahead, add as much or as little protein as you would like to this recipe.

    macro friendly recipes

    For every 1 ounce of chicken you can increase or decrease the protein macro by 8.8 grams.You can easily adjust the amount of chicken without changing the flavor of this recipe too much. The majority of the protein in this recipe comes from the chicken.
